The moving of goods or people from one place to another is called transportation. This process involves various modes, including road, rail, air, and maritime transport, each serving different needs and contexts. Transportation is essential for trade, travel, and the overall functioning of economies and societies.

Yes, the problems of moving people differ significantly from those of moving goods or services. Moving people involves considerations like safety, comfort, scheduling, and accessibility, often requiring a focus on personal preferences and experiences. In contrast, moving goods emphasizes ef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and logistics, with less concern for individual passenger needs. Additionally, regulations and infrastructure for passenger transport can vary greatly from those for freight, further complicating the challenges associated with each.
